How to prepare for a job interview at Teva

✨Research the Company

Before your interview, take some time to learn about Teva's mission, values, and recent developments. Understanding their commitment to healthcare will help you align your answers with their goals.

✨Showcase Your Technical Skills

As an Engineering Planner, you'll need to demonstrate your technical expertise. Be prepared to discuss specific projects you've worked on, the tools you used, and how you overcame challenges in your previous roles.

✨Prepare for Behavioural Questions

Expect questions that assess your problem-solving abilities and teamwork skills.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your responses and provide clear examples from your past experiences.

✨Ask Insightful Questions

At the end of the interview, have a few thoughtful questions ready to ask the interviewer.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you gauge if the company culture is a good fit for you.
